This paper discusses the possibility to develop a group of parameters that would help reach an appropriate and water efficient streetscape. The research relies on the principles of Xeriscape as an approach to develop water efficient streetscape guidelines. It also investigates the application of these principles:appropriate planning and design, efficient turf, soil analysis and improvement, adequate plant selection and zoning, efficient system of irrigation and appropriate maintenance; in relation to the requirements of proper streetscape design. A framework for application is reached based on these theoretical backgrounds. The study then evaluates the validity of this framework by applying it to two case studies in the Cairene context in Egypt which is characterized by a hot arid climate. The outcome of the research gives indicators to the percentage of water efficiency achieved by applying this proposed framework for streetscape design
